Two Grits for Effective Repair and Basic Sharpening
This model features two grit levels. The coarse side with a 240 grit (earthy colour) is designed for aggressive material removal and establishing or correcting the bevel angle. The second side with an 800 grit (blue colour) is then used for basic resharpening and smoothing. Grits up to 1000 are generally ideal for these initial phases of sharpening, while stones with a grit of 3000 and higher are recommended afterwards to achieve a very fine edge.
Proper Use and Care of the Water Stone
This is a classic water stone. Before the sharpening itself, it is absolutely necessary to let the stone soak in water for 10 to 15 minutes. During the sharpening process, the surface of the stone must also be regularly wetted to wash away metal shavings and thus maintain its high performance. For maximum safety and stability during work, this combination whetstone is set on a practical anti-slip rubber base.
